How To Fix KE_CHACO047 - The characteristic values of field &1 are not checked. See long text


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: KE_CHACO - Message class for operating concern merge/split

  • Message number: 047

  • Message text: The characteristic values of field &1 are not checked. See long text

  • Show details Hide details
  • MESS SHORT TEXT: The characteristic values of field &1 are not checked.

    What causes this issue?

    The characteristic values from field &V1& are not checked because a
    compound characteristic is involved.

    System Response

    For performance reasons, the dependencies cannot be checked because
    doing so could mean that all combinations of characteristic values for
    compound characteristics would have to be checked for correctness.

    How to fix this error?

    Check the correctness of the characteristic values for characteristic
    &V1&.
